Can I use the word 'Frisbee' in a novel?

2024-10-12 16:37
2 answers
2024-10-12 21:11

Sure, you can. There aren't usually any strict restrictions on using common words like 'Frisbee' in a novel.

2024-10-12 19:08

You can definitely use the word 'Frisbee' in a novel. It's a widely recognized term and can add authenticity or specificity to your description or scene. Just use it appropriately to enhance the story rather than detract from it.

Can I use the word'shit' in my novel?

1 answer
2024-10-07 04:42

I wouldn't recommend it too often. 'Shit' is a vulgar word and could make your novel seem less refined. But if it's crucial for a specific character or moment and you handle it appropriately, it might work. Just be aware of the potential reactions and make sure it doesn't overshadow the quality of your writing.

Can I use the word novel for non - fiction books?

2 answers
2024-11-01 04:19

No. 'Novel' typically refers to a work of fiction. Non - fiction books are based on real events, facts, and information, while a novel is a creative fictional narrative.
